Rabbi, Chaplain, and Author Elana Zaiman will be our guide on a journey into forever letters—what they are, why write them—and how their ethical framework can help us align with our work’s mission, enhance therapeutic alliance, serve as a powerful and insightful tool to authentically connect clients with themselves and with the people in their lives who matter to them most.

 

Elana Zaiman loves connecting with people. In her book, The Forever Letter, she encourages us to deepen, heal, and uplift our relationships with the people who matter to us most. Elana is the first woman rabbi from a family spanning six generations of rabbis. She travels throughout North America as a scholar-in-residence, inspirational speaker, and workshop facilitator. She’s a chaplain at The Summit at First Hill, a retirement community in Seattle; a certified Wise Aging instructor (IJS), and Adjunct Faculty at Seattle’s Harborview Hospital CPE Program. In addition, she is the Ethics and Spirituality columnist for LivFun, a publication for Leisure Care retirement facilities in 10 states, and she has been published in The Gettysburg Review, The Sun, Post Road, American Letters & Commentary, and elsewhere. Elana also volunteers as a co-partner in the Seattle Limbe Sewing Circle, an intergenerational and interracial community which brings together Jews, Muslims, and Christians to create feminine hygiene kits for girls in Cameroon, Africa. Learning objectives – Participants will gain enhanced insight surrounding:

  • Examine the history surrounding the Ethical Will as inspiration for The Forever Letter.
  • Comprehend the transformative power of The Forever Letter to help clients deepen, heal and uplift their relationships, and to reflect on what matters to them most, while upholding values and ethics consistent with social work and mental health practice.
  • Utilize Forever Letters as tools with clients to bring insight and self-awareness and relationship awareness, and to create motivation for self-directed change.
